Hilmar is 2-8 against Escalon since January of 2019 but they'll have a chance to close the gap a little bit on Friday. The Hilmar Yellowjackets will look to defend their home court against the Escalon Cougars at 5:30 p.m. The timing isn't great for Hilmar: they have been struggling with four straight losses at home, while Escalon has snatched up six consecutive wins on the road.
Last Tuesday, Hilmar was within striking distance but couldn't close the gap as they fell 38-34 to Livingston.
The match pitted two dominant centers against one another in Alicia Souza and Adriana Cervantes Molina. Cervantes Molina had a great game and dropped a double-double on 13 points and ten rebounds. Meanwhile, Souza did her best for the losing side, scoring 11 points.
Even though they lost, Hilmar smashed the offensive glass and finished the game with 19 offensive rebounds. They easily outclassed their opponents in that department as Livingston only pulled down seven offensive rebounds.
Meanwhile, Escalon beat Hughson 43-36 on Tuesday.
Escalon's win was the result of several impressive offensive performances. One of the most notable came from Arianna Velasco, who scored 11 points along with seven steals and six rebounds. The team also got some help courtesy of Sammy Lang, who scored 13 points along with seven steals and five rebounds.
Hilmar has been struggling recently as they've lost eight of their last nine matches, which put a noticeable dent in their 10-13 record this season. As for Escalon, their victory bumped their record up to 24-2.
